6 דרכים לאתר ממשק API טוב

6 דרכים לאתר ממשק API טוב
קוראים כמוך עוזרים לתמוך ב-MUO. כאשר אתה מבצע רכישה באמצעות קישורים באתר שלנו, אנו עשויים להרוויח עמלת שותף. קרא עוד.

ממשקי API מעצבים יותר ויותר את המערכת האקולוגית הטכנולוגית. כמעט לכל היישומים המודרניים יש כעת נקודת קצה של API שאתה יכול ליצור איתה אינטראקציה.





ממשקי API פועלים כמתווכים, ומאפשרים לך לבנות אינטראקציות פרוגרמטיות בין יישומים שאנשים ועסקים משתמשים בהם מדי יום.





עם זאת, לא כל ממשקי ה-API מתאימים לשילוב ושימוש. ממשקי API איומים שמתסכלים משתמשים אכן קיימים. להלן קו מנחה שתוכל להשתמש בו כדי לזהות ממשק API המתאים לצרכי הפיתוח שלך.





1. זמן קריאת API אופטימלי

אופטימיזציה קריאות API כרוך בהפחתת זמן התגובה של API. זה כולל כמה מהר ה-API מגיש בקשות ושולח תגובות. זה כרוך גם בהפחתת ההשפעה שיש לכמויות גדולות של נתונים על מהירות ה-API.

זמן תגובה של API משפיע על חווית המשתמש. ממשקי API איטיים מתסכלים את המשתמש ומשפיעים על ביצועי האפליקציה. ל-API בעל ביצועים גבוהים צריך להיות זמן תגובה של פחות משנייה אחת.



כמפתח, אתה יכול לבדוק את המהירות של כל API באמצעות Chrome DevTools . פתח את ה כלים למפתחים > רשת , ולאחר מכן גש לנקודת הקצה של ה-API בדפדפן שלך.

תראה פירוט של ביצועי ה-API על סמך מצב, סוג, גודל וזמן. הזמן מודד את מהירות ה-API.





  chrome dev tools בודקים את מהירות ה-API

אתה יכול ללכת רחוק יותר ולנתח את רכיבי ה-API באותה כרטיסייה. לחץ על נקודת הקצה. תראה כרטיסייה פתוחה עם מידע על מרכיביה. אלה כוללים פרטים על כותרות , תְגוּבָה , ו תִזמוּן .

אפליקציה המאפשרת לך להשתמש ב- wifi בבית הספר
  כלי הפיתוח של Chrome מציגים תזמון API

כעת אתה יכול לדעת אם ה-API מהיר מספיק עבור היישום שלך. ישנם כלים מקוונים אחרים שאתה יכול להשתמש בהם בדיקת מהירות API . הפופולריים בקרב המפתחים הם דוור ו יְהִירוּת.





2. יש מדריכי כניסה

ממשק API טוב מספק הנחיות כניסה למשתמשים. מדריך ההטמעה אמור להכיר לך את התוכן של ה-API. הוא מסביר את מקרי השימוש של ה-API וכיצד לשלב אותם. המידע עשוי לכלול את הגדרות נקודת הקצה שלו, קטעי קוד ותגובות לדוגמה.

מדריך ההטמעה של RapidAPI מהווה דוגמה טובה. המדריך כולל את כל מה שמשתמשים צריכים לדעת כדי לצרוך את ממשקי ה-API שלהם.

  מדריך לכניסה ל-Weather API

מדריכי ההטמעה צריכים לכלול גם מידע אימות. חיוני שיהיה לך תהליך אימות מתועד היטב כדי שתוכל להתחיל לעבוד בקלות עם ה-API.

ממשקי API משתמשים בדרכים שונות לאימות המשתמשים שלהם. הנפוץ ביותר הוא שימוש במפתח API. כל משתמש רשום מקבל מפתח API שבו הם משתמשים כדי לבצע שיחות. ל-API יכולים להיות מפתחות אימות שונים עבור קטגוריות שונות של משתמשים.

3. בעל תיעוד ברור ותמציתי

כל התוכן הטכני צריך להיות ברור ותמציתי. בהירות חיונית במיוחד עבור ממשקי API. כמפתחים, אין לך זמן לדשדש יותר מדי תיעוד, אז חפש ממשקי API שמקלים על הלמידה כיצד להשתמש בהם.

התיעוד מבטיח למשתמשים חווית משתמש טובה. ניסיון הוא קריטי להגברת האימוץ של ה-API. תיעוד מובנה היטב מתאר את נקודות הקצה, השיטות ואפשרויות התגובה.

תיעוד טוב מביא בחשבון את המשתמשים. אלה אנשים ללא ידע ב-API. לכן, כל המידע צריך להשתמש במילים וביטויים מוכרים.

התיעוד צריך לכלול דוגמאות והמחשות שלב אחר שלב. אלה עוזרים לך להבין את המושגים במהירות. להלן דוגמה לתיעוד מובנה היטב מה- אתר Twilio .

  צילום מסך של תיעוד Twilio

התיעוד של ממשק API צריך לעמוד בהנחיות חזקות. דוגמה טובה למדריך תיעוד API הוא של טום ג'ונסון אני מעדיף לכתוב להנחות. זהו מדריך מלא כיצד לבנות ולכתוב תיעוד API.

4. בעל קונסולה אינטראקטיבית

ל-API טוב יש קונסולה שבה אתה יכול לבדוק את ה-API. בדיקת נקודות הקצה של ממשק API מאפשרת לך לראות אם הוא מתאים לדרישות שלך.

קונסולות אינטראקטיביות יוצרות עבורך מגרש משחקים כדי לבדוק את נקודות הקצה במהירות. זהו יתרון מכיוון שזה אומר שאתה לא צריך להשתמש בכלי בדיקה אחרים. קונסולות הן דרך טובה לקבוע אם ה-API מתאים לצרכי הפיתוח שלך.

כיצד להוריד מוזיקה מאייפוד ווינדוס 10

לאתר RapidAPI יש דוגמה טובה לקונסולה אינטראקטיבית שבה תוכל להשתמש כדי לבדוק מקרי שימוש ב-API.

  קונסולת API מהירה

5. מספק אפשרויות שימוש

תיעוד API צריך להבהיר אם הוא חינמי או לא. אתה צריך להיות מודע אילו תוכניות הן בחינם ואילו דורשות תשלום. הימנע מתוכניות תמחור מסובכות וכאלה עם מגבלות רבות.

לממשקי API טובים יש תוכניות מרובות כדי לתת מענה לקהל לקוחות שונים. מידע צריך להיות פתוח לגבי מכסות שימוש ומגבלות שמגיעות עם כל תוכנית. RapidAPI יש תוכנית תמחור ברורה הכוללת תוכניות בסיסיות של החברה בחינם ובתשלום עבור המשתמשים שלה.

  תוכניות תמחור מהירות API

6. יש מדריכים והדרכות

הדרכות עוזרות למשתמשים להבין כיצד פועל ממשק API. הם מלמדים מתחילים כיצד להשתמש ב-API באופן מעשי. על ידי ביצוע אחד, אתה אמור להבין למה לצפות בעת אינטראקציה עם ה-API.

המטרה של הדרכה היא להדריך אותך להפיק את הפלט הפשוט ביותר האפשרי עם המערכת. מדריך API יכול להיות תגובה לבקשה שנעשתה ב-API. זה מראה לך איך להשתמש בשפה או במסגרת כדי לקבל תגובה מסוימת.

מדריכים צריכים לכלול הוראות כיצד להירשם לחשבון ו ליצור מפתחות API . בנוסף, צריכות להיות הנחיות כיצד לשלוח בקשה ולבדוק את התגובה. מדריך טוב יכלול גם איורים כמו דיאגרמות, אינפוגרפיקה ואודיו-ויזואליות. אלה מקלים על הבנת התהליכים המעורבים.

דוגמה ל-API עם איורים טובים היא יוזמת AsyncAPI .

  דף מדריכי AsyncAPI

ההנחה היא שאם תתקשר במקרה שימוש אחד באמצעות הדרכה, תצליח לבצע שיחות אחרות. כדאי לבדוק אם ההדרכות נכונות.

מדוע כדאי להשתמש בהנחיית API זו

ממשקי API יוצרים הזדמנויות לאינטראקציה עם יישומים בכל רחבי העולם. זיהוי טוב יחסוך את הזמן שהיית משקיע ביצירת תכונה מאפס.

ממשקי API מעניקים לך גישה ליישומים ברמה עולמית עם תכונות מדהימות. כדי להשיג API טוב, עליך לשקול היבטים של ה-API שמעבר לנקודות הקצה ולשיטות הקריאה.

ממשק API טוב מהיר ומתועד היטב כדי לעורר מפתחים ליצור איתו אינטראקציה. עקוב אחר ההנחיות לעיל ובחר את ה-API הטוב ביותר עבור היישום שלך.